Charity should be given blindly
Brittany McKee
Mesa Legend
It seems that these days, charity has taken on a whole new
meaning.
I remember when I was a child charity was about giving to those whom you knew
were in need.
It didn’t matter that you didn’t get recognized for helping, or
that your cause wasn’t the “cause of the moment.” All that
ever mattered was that in your heart you knew you did something good.

Community college equals no school
spirit
Shan’e Jenkins
Mesa Legend
“No one dreams of attending a community college,”
is the excuse that many students use when asked about their lack of school
spirit.
Each day, I notice how ASU and UofA hats flood the campus. A rare percentage
of students are spotted wearing MCC apparel. The majority of the students
who do wear MCC hats and T-shirts are student athletes.
